Microplastics
Repeated heating above recommended limits or prolonged UV exposure may cause PP to become brittle, crack, and shed microparticles. Risk is low if containers are replaced when visibly degraded and not exposed to extreme heat.
Source: EPA ↗Unreacted monomers and oligomers leaching at elevated temperatures
Polypropylene may release trace levels of unreacted propylene or other oligomeric residues when heated. Rubbermaid does not disclose residual monomer content; risk is minimized by avoiding microwaving and high-temperature storage.
Lid seal degradation and bacterial colonization
Silicone or rubber gaskets in lids can degrade, crack, or harbor bacteria if not dried promptly after washing. This is a maintenance issue rather than a chemical hazard but affects food safety over time.

BPA & bisphenols
Polypropylene is not formulated with BPA or BPS. No trace contamination or intentional addition has been reported in PP rigid food containers as a product class.
Source: FDA ↗Phthalate plasticizers
PP is inherently rigid and does not require phthalate plasticizers for flexibility. This product type is not a documented source of phthalate exposure.

What it's made of and why it matters
These containers are polypropylene (PP, #5 plastic), a thermoplastic polymer chosen for food storage because it resists cracking and has a higher melting point than softer plastics like #1 and #2. PP does not contain BPA or phthalates by formulation. The rigid structure and opacity of these containers mean they are less prone to scratching and degradation than thin-walled or clear alternatives, which reduces the surface area where leaching might initiate.
The brand's record and disclosure
Rubbermaid, owned by Newell Brands, has not published detailed material safety data sheets or third-party certifications (e.g., NSF, BPA-free declarations) for this specific product line in widely accessible sources. The company has faced no major recalls related to chemical leaching from rigid food-storage containers. Rubbermaid maintains FDA compliance for food-contact plastics but does not voluntarily disclose ingredient lists or testing protocols to consumers.
How it compares in its category
Rigid polypropylene containers occupy the middle ground of food-storage safety: safer than #1 PET (polyethylene terephthalate) for repeated heating, and comparable to other PP brands like Glad and OXO in composition and hazard profile. Glass alternatives and stainless steel eliminate plastic leaching risk entirely but are heavier and more fragile. BPA-free labeled competitors (e.g., Pyrex glass, Sistema stainless) offer explicit chemical certifications that Rubbermaid does not.
If you buy it
Avoid heating these containers above 100 to 120 degrees Celsius (212 to 250 degrees Fahrenheit) to prevent polymer softening and potential leaching of unreacted monomers or additives. Do not use in microwave or direct stovetop; transfer contents to glass or ceramic for heating. Inspect lids and seals regularly for cracks, cloudiness, or warping; discard and replace after 2-3 years of heavy use or if visible damage appears. Handwash rather than dishwasher to extend lifespan and reduce thermal stress.
